Buffet places only worth going when its newly opened.
As time goes on, they can't maintain the quality, so you'll see them cut down on offerings; then you know they going to gg soon.
I generally don't go to buffets because you tend to get subpar food for the price you're paying. Only worth going if you haven't eaten for 3 days and want to fill yourself up for the next week.

Unlike last time it is standard offering even for walkins. Even with consistent stream of patrons, its not really worth it. The operator will definitely reduce cost over time cause its not sustainable. The buffet business model is fundamentally flawed. You need to offer enough high value items to entice people, but also have enough interesting low value items that people will take instead. All the while managing the inventory to make sure it doesn't go to waste. Finding that balance is incredibly difficult.
